How Much Does an Associate in Somatic Bodywork from SCC Cost?

$2,764 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

SCC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

In 2019-2020, the average part-time undergraduate tuition at SCC was $268 per credit hour for out-of-state students. The average for in-state students was $76 per credit hour.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$2,598$8,742
Fees$166$166
Books and Supplies$2,000$2,000

Does SCC Offer an Online Associate in Somatic Bodywork?

Online degrees for the SCC somatic bodywork associate degree program are not available at this time. To see if the school offers distance learning options in other areas, visit the SCC Online Learning page.
